It seems as though this hot weather is here to stay and one of the most important things you can do to take care of your body and health is to make sure you are staying hydrated. Drinking plenty of water is the number one way to hydrate and this is important because water keeps every system in the body functioning properly.

 

If you have a hard time with drinking plain water, some fun and tasty ways to spice it up is to add  your favorite sliced fruit, veggies, or herbs, such as berries, orange or lemon slices, cucumber slices, mint, or rosemary to a pitcher of cold water which adds a hint of flavor. Another fun and healthy way to cool down and hydrate on these hot days is to make smoothies or slushies.
